Billionaire Anand Mahindra shared a video that includes a Pakistani road vendor in Faisalabad utilizing a 3D printer nozzle to make jalebis. Regardless of being a self-professed tech fanatic, Mahindra expressed “blended emotions” in regards to the trendy methodology, emphasizing his desire for the normal artwork of hand-squeezing batter. The video additionally confirmed two individuals utilizing tongs to house out the jalebis in sizzling oil. “I’m a tech buff, however I confess that seeing jalebis being made utilizing a 3D printer nozzle left me with blended emotions. They’re my favorite & seeing the batter squeezed out by hand is, to me, an artwork kind. I suppose I’m extra old style than I assumed,” wrote Mahindra

Mahindra’s tweet posted a number of hours in the past, has garnered over 2.9 lakh views, sparking reactions from X customers.
